> Debian Day organizer contacted me to give a talk. Ana suggested me to
> talk about Debian QA and I added "Debian QA, una puerta de entrada a
> Debian" (in English "Debian QA: an entrance gate to Debian project").
> 
> The main idea is to give tasks to do for non-dd newbies related to
> Debian QA. I made the following list: 
> 
> * Fix RC bugs
> * Fix orphaned packages
> * Adopt O, RFA or RFP packages
> * Help with bugs tagged help, security, unreproducible
> * Write man pages
> * Detect packages that can be removed
> * Helping with mass-bug filing (piuparts, lintian, rebuilds of the whole
> archive)
> * Fix common mistakes in wnpp bugs.
> * Detect maintainers Missing In Action (MIA)
